Abstract

Die Erfindung betrifft ein elektrisches Kontaktelement, welches aus Vollmaterial ausgearbeitet ist, und welches als Stiftkontakt (2a) oder als Buchsenkontakt (2b) ausgebildet ist, und welches einen Steckbereich (2) und einen Anschlussbereich (3) zur Kontaktierung eines elektrischen Litzenleiters aufweist, wobei der Anschlussbereich (3) als Crimpanschluss ausgebildet ist, und wobei der Anschlussbereich (3) als Hohlzylinder (3a) geformt ist, der in axialen Richtung einen Schlitz (4) enthält.

Figure imgaf001
The invention relates to an electrical contact element, which is made of solid material, and which is designed as a pin contact (2 a) or as a socket contact (2 b), and which has a plug-in region (2) and a connection region (3) for contacting a stranded electrical conductor the connection region (3) is designed as a crimp connection, and wherein the connection region (3) is formed as a hollow cylinder (3a) which contains a slot (4) in the axial direction.
